Understanding Your Spending Plan and Monetary Limitations
When browsing for an apartment, comprehending one's spending plan and monetary limitations is important, as it lays the foundation for an effective rental experience. A potential lessee needs to assess their regular monthly revenue, costs, and savings to determine a reasonable rental cost variety. This assessment usually consists of thinking about prices such as energies, net, transport, and grocery stores, which can impact general affordability.
It is suggested to adhere to the usual standard of investing no greater than 30% of one's income on real estate. This strategy assures that added monetary obligations can be fulfilled without stress. Potential tenants need to account for one-time costs, including safety and security deposits and application costs, to prevent unanticipated monetary worries. By plainly defining their budget, individuals can improve their apartment search, concentrating on buildings that straighten with their monetary circumstances, inevitably causing an extra satisfying rental experience.

Called For Documents Checklist
As prospective tenants prepare to apply for an apartment, they should collect vital documentation that will certainly sustain their application and demonstrate their dependability. This list usually consists of proof of revenue, such as current pay stubs or income tax return, to validate monetary security. Additionally, possible occupants ought to offer a valid government-issued ID, which verifies their identification. Credit report records might likewise be requested to analyze creditworthiness. Previous property owner recommendations can enhance reputation, showcasing accountable rental history. Ultimately, candidates must prepare to submit a filled-out rental application, that includes individual details and rental preferences. Having these papers organized can enhance the application process, boosting the possibilities of securing the desired apartment.
Application Charges Described
While exploring apartment choices, potential lessees often experience application charges, which are a crucial aspect of the rental process. These costs normally cover the expenses related to testing applicants, including history checks, credit report assessments, and management costs. It is vital for prospective renters to recognize that application fees are generally non-refundable, despite whether their application is accepted or refuted. This charge can vary extensively depending on the residential or commercial property monitoring firm or proprietor, so it is recommended to ask about the quantity upfront. Additionally, candidates ought to beware of exceedingly high fees, as they might be a sign of much less trusted property owners. Recognizing application fees aids occupants prepare economically and makes the general application process smoother.
Approval Timeline Insights
Understanding the authorization timeline is essential for any person beginning the apartment rental journey. This timeline can vary considerably based on factors such as the property management company, the candidate's financial background, and regional rental market conditions. Typically, the procedure starts with sending an application, which generally takes 24 to 72 hours for preliminary testimonials. Following this, landlords may need added documents, such as see earnings confirmation or credit rating checks, which can prolong the timeline. Information is evaluated, candidates usually receive a decision within 5 to ten service days. Hold-ups can occur, so it's wise for potential tenants to maintain open communication with landlords during this duration, guaranteeing they remain notified concerning their application condition.
